Ville Pokka makes miraculous play to save goal for Team Finland at World Cup

Playing in a tournament full of big names, it’s impressive that Blackhawks prospect Ville Pokka was able to grab a spot on Team Finland’s roster. And in their first game against Team North America, the young defenseman helped make his presence felt with this clutch play to narrowly save a goal on a puck that was about to cross the goal line:

Things have gotten ugly in the game despite Pokka’s strong effort on the play, but we’ll take this one to the bank anyway. You might think that’s a goal, but here’s an explanation of how the parallax effect can screw with your eyes on these plays.

The word has consistently been that Pokka has a strong hockey sense and you figure that helps him make smart plays like this one when he’s got his head on a swivel.

Pokka recently ranked No. 5 on our Top 25 Under 25 rankings and could potentially make the Hawks’ roster out of training camp. He might be fighting an uphill battle there, although more plays like this one in Toronto could help the 22-year-old make his case.
